Celtic right-back Alistair Johnston sent out a brilliant message to the Hoops’ faithful on Instagram on St. Patrick’s Day.

The defender was denied a wonder goal in the champions’ 3-1 beating of St. Johnstone at the weekend, James Forrest being marginally offside in the build-up causing the officials and VAR to disallow it.

On Sunday, Johnston posted a picture of him taking the strike, wishing fans Happy St. Patrick’s Day and that he hopes they are luckier than he was in the game on Saturday:

Had the Canadian defender’s goal stood, it would have been one of the best of his career. Johnston is not known for scoring; he has just one to his name this season.

That doesn’t mean he doesn’t attack, though, because he is always eager to get up and down the right-hand side, covering vast ground.

For Celtic, the treble-winner has made more appearances – 53 in all competitions – than he has for any other club. Some supporters may criticise the consistency of his performances and although they have taken a slight dip at certain points this season, on the whole, Johnston is one of the more reliable members of the first-team squad.
